Kurseong is a town near famous hill station Darjeeling in northeast India, nestled between the borders of Nepal, Bhutan, and Bangladesh. It's bucolic, a well known tourist destination, and infamously haunted. To quote Indian writer Vargis Khan:It seems that this entire hill-station is more or less a ghost town. A haunted building, a haunted road, mysterious forests, sinister treks, a headless corpse, the ghost of a woman running after people, whispers in the wind, red eyes in the dark, screams of women, mysterious deaths, you name it and Kurseong has got it. Some of these ghostly phenomena are connected. A haunted Victorian school, from which moans, voices, and laughter can be heard when the school is closed for vacation, backs onto Dow Hill, a haunted forest in which, supposedly, numerous murders and suicides have taken place.
